SHARING GOOD NEWS–JANUARY 2020 Dear friends, Over the last few weeks, I've been thinking a lot about year-end retrospectives and new year's resolutions. I've also been thinking about ancient psalms because there is a psalmic formula that looks backward and then forward. The Psalmist looks back and reminds God of the wonderful things God has done; a petition for the future follows; and the psalm concludes with some praise for God. It's human nature to look at the past. We reflect, sometimes wistfully as in, 'Those were the good old days.' and sometimes joyfully as in, 'Thank God things are different now!' One thing is certain, we cannot live in the past. I've been here for an entire year now and I'd like to take a look back and then take a peek forward to the promise of seeds planted. I have seen open hearts and open hands giving, sharing, cooking, blessing, helping, cleaning, and encouraging. I've seen all ages and abilities joining together to offer the ministries of the church. I've seen smiles and tears and hugs and a “Hospitality Moment” that begins even before the pastor finishes introducing it. Many of our undertakings were a communal effort and I am grateful to those who participated! In addition to all of the regular and ongoing board and committee work, we also had a number of special ventures. Thank you to the folks who were a part of the Pumpkin Patch, Village Faire, Thursday Worship, Wreaths & Greens, Summer Concerts, Beach Cleanups, Christmas in the Village, Parade Hospitality, Ecumenical Turkey Dinner, Leadership Retreat, Mission Trip, Kids' Camp, Gratitude Lunch, and the Land Agreement process. Over the last year, we started a Book Group, participated in Portsmouth Pride, and updated our Safe Church policy (more info to come from Pastor Dan). We've also begun a new Creation Care Committee, an ad-hoc Security Team, and a Vitality Team (see Sue Wierzba's article in this newsletter). A View From the Bench Happy Musical New Year! The Sanctuary Choir will be celebrating Communion and Epiphany on the first Sunday of 2015 by offering Bob Chilcott's hauntingly beautiful new setting of Christina Rosetti's "In the Bleak Midwinter." My favorite line of the famous poem is: "If I were a Wise Man, I would do my part. What can I give Him? Give my heart." On January 11 the Fourth Street Jazz Choir (the adult vocal jazz ensemble from Dover which I conduct) will be our special musical guests. They will be performing Bob Chicott's "A Little Jazz Mass" incorporating the five traditional mass movements into our service. Honoring the legacy of Martin Luther King, Jr., "Gospel Music Sunday" will feature special music by the Sanctuary Choir and the Bow Tie Guys. Our Children's and Youth Choirs will sing on the final Sunday in January. On that same day, the Seacoast Community Chorus (SCC) will present its Winter Concert at 3:PM. Several members of the Sanctuary Choir belong to SCC and will be performing "All Creatures Great and Small." Music of Mendelssohn, John Rutter, Randall Thompson will be in the repertoire. Joseph Martin's setting of the classic children's story "The Song of Wisdom from Old Turtle" will be the highlighted piece. Finally, during these chilly and dark days of January, let's remember the song of the Christmas angels: "Glory to God in the highest and peace to God's people on earth!" Blessings and thanks, WSP
